California policeman “critical” and suspect dead after gunfire in front of police station



[ad_1]

A California police officer was in critical but stable condition in a trauma center on Friday night after being shot outside police headquarters, authorities said.

The shooting took place at around 7 p.m. in La Habra, a town of about 60,000 people in Orange County, about 22 miles southeast of downtown Los Angeles.

The officer, who was not immediately identified, reacted after some sort of disturbance occurred outside the police station, La Habra police wrote in a statement on Twitter. .

“The suspect involved is dead and there are no other suspects pending,” the statement said. “A gun was recovered from the scene.”

Further details of the incident were unclear.

An investigation by the Orange County District Attorney’s Office was already underway, the police statement said.
